Claire Ruehl Memorial Scholarship 

In memory of Claire Ruehl, who was an active member of the Caldwell community and its youth programs, the Caldwell Optimist Club has dedicated two college scholarships in his name.

Each year two scholarships, $1,500 and $1,000, are awarded to seniors attending schools in the Vallivue or Caldwell school district boundaries. These scholarships can only be used to attend an Idaho college.

Silver Belt Boxing

The Silver Belt Invitational boxing tournament started in 1979.  It was the vision of Manny Albares.  He was able to collaborate with the Caldwell Police Athletic League (PAL) and Caldwell Optimist Club to enhance and continue the tournament.  The Silver Belt is known for the belt that participants receive when winning their weight division.  Boxers come from all over the Pacific Northwest, California, and Canada seeking the covenant Silver Belt of Idaho. The tournament participants come in all sizes, ages, and sexes.  Boxers can weigh between 40 to over 200 pounds and ages 8 to 34 are allowed to compete.  It is open to both female and male boxers.  There are about 20-30 bouts fought during the tournament.

Junior Golf International Qualifier

The Optimist International Junior Golf Championship is one of the largest and most prestigious junior golf events in the world. In addition to top-level tournament golf, participants can compete against other Junior Golfers from all around the globe, make new friends and have a great deal of fun. The Caldwell Optimist Club puts together the Jr. Golf tournament for Idaho. The tournament winners qualify for the Optimist International tournament. The club helps to pay the way for two qualifies to the international tournament.  At the current time we are working with the City of Caldwell golf professionals.

Hugh O’Brian Youth Leadership (HOBY)

There vision is to motivate and empower individuals to make a positive difference within our global society, through understanding and action, based on effective and compassionate leadership. The Caldwell Optimist provide a breakfast for the Idaho HOBY conference each year. This is a one morning project that allows the club members to meet some of Idaho’s brightest young people. 

Caldwell Public Library

The Caldwell Optimist Club works to provide support to the Caldwell Public Library Summer Reading Program. Designed to help put books into the hands of local kids, the Optimists contribute yearly to this great program. Additionally, we sponsor the monthly Optimist Family Movie at the Library every 3rd Saturday of the month at 2 p.m.
